(February 28, 2025) — The City of Cape Coral is implementing speed cameras in school zones to enhance safety. The RedSpeed program will go live on March 1, 2025. During the 30-day warning period, you’ll receive a warning notice by mail if you’re caught speeding.
Starting March 31, 2025, we will begin issuing citations. If you exceed the speed limit by MORE THAN 10 MPH, the registered owner will receive a Notice of Violation with a fine of $100 approximately 3 days after the violation occurred. For example, if you’re driving 31 MPH in a 20 MPH school zone, you will be cited.
Each violation will be recorded by the RedSpeed camera system. Before any citation is issued, a law enforcement officer or traffic infraction enforcement officer will carefully review the violation.
What Happens If You Receive a Violation Notice?
You have three options to respond:
1. Pay the violation
2. Submit an affidavit explaining an exception to liability under Florida State Statute 316.1896(8)
3. Request a hearing
Current School Zones with RedSpeed Cameras:
RedSpeed cameras are installed in the following 17 school zones across Cape Coral:
- Ida S. Baker High School, 3500 Agualinda Blvd.
- Challenger Middle School, 624 Trafalgar Pkwy.
- Diplomat Middle School, 1039 NE 16th Ter.
- Mariner Middle School, 425 Chiquita Blvd. N.
- Trafalgar Middle School, 2120 Trafalgar Pkwy.
- Cape Elementary School, 4519 Vincennes Blvd.
- Diplomat Elementary School, 1115 NE 16th Ter.
- Gulf Elementary School, 3400 SW 17th Pl.
- Oasis Charter Elementary School (North), 2817 SW 3rd Ln.
- Patriot Elementary School, 711 SW 18th St.
- Pelican Elementary School, 3525 SW 3rd Ave.
- Skyline Elementary School, 620 SW 19th St.
- Trafalgar Elementary School, 1850 SW 20th Ave.
- Heritage Charter Academy of Cape Coral, 2107 Santa Barbara Blvd.
- St. Andrews Catholic School, 1509 SE 27th St.
- Nicaea Academy of Cape Coral, 3221 Chiquita Blvd S.
- Cape Coral Christian School, 811 Santa Barbara Blvd.
Camera Operation Times:
Cameras will only operate on school days. They will be active 30 minutes before the start of school, during school hours, and 30 minutes after school ends. Times will be posted in each school zone, specific to that school’s schedule.
